About the Role

The Health Coach RN is responsible for providing health coaching and case management services to members across the continuum of health, from health promotion to end-of-life. They collaborate on care plan development and coordination with members and physicians, using clinical and motivational interviewing skills to assess member's needs and establish goals. They also help members coordinate care and navigate the healthcare system.
